Revamped Classic: The Epiphone 1960 Les Paul Special DC Reissue TV Yellow
In 1958, Gibson updated the Les Paul Junior and Special with double cutaways for better fingerboard access. However, it wasn’t until 1960 that the Special found its stride. The new, lower pickup placement and slim neck taper made the guitar more robust and easier to play than ever.

Specifications at a Glance
- Body: Solid mahogany (gloss finish)
- Neck: Mahogany set-neck with a rounded profile (gloss finish)
- Fingerboard: Rosewood with 22 medium-vintage frets
- Scale Length: 62.865 cm / 24.75″
- Radius: 12″
- Nut Width: 1.695″
- Neck Width at Last Fret: 2.260″
- Head Angle: 17°
- Pickups: Gibson USA Custombucker P-90 single-coil
- Controls: Volume & tone for each pickup, 3-way pickup toggle switch
- Capacitors: Bumble Bee capacitors
- Potentiometers: CTS 500k pots
- Bridge: Epiphone ABR-1 Tune-o-matic bridge
- Tailpiece: Epiphone Stop Bar
- Tuners: Epiphone Deluxe with Keystone Buttons
